A facile and efficient method was developed for the preparation of a variety of aryl, heteroaryl, and alkyl N-sulfinyl imines RCH=NS(O)R1 [R = cyclopropyl, 2-FC6H4, 8-quinolinyl, etc.; R1 = tBu, 4-MeC6H4; stereo = (S)] using 1,8-diazabicyclo[5.4.0]undec-7-ene. In addition to tert-butanesulfinamide, the condensation was also effective with p-toluenesulfinamide. The reaction was performed at room temperature and produced corresponding N-sulfinyl imines RCH=NS(O)R1 in excellent yields in absence of acids, metals, and additives. This methodol. was also useful for the preparation of N-sulfinyl imines on gram scale. A one-pot synthesis was developed using aryl and heteroaryl alcs. with both tert-butanesulfinamide and p-toluenesulfinamide at room temperature, resulting in corresponding N-sulfinyl imines with good yields.
